Maureen “Mo” Motola, born in Ventura, CA went to school there, then worked at UCLA as a statistician/software engineer in medical research for 17 years.  During that time she met Dan and together they learned to fly in Santa Monica, CA.  Claire Walters taught both to fly in 1974.  They had purchased a Cherokee 180 after their second lesson at Rialto, CA and contacted Claire to help them bring the plane closer to home.  They got their licenses on the same day after 50 hours each.  First trip together was to Clear Lake, Lampson Field for an overnight victory celebration.  Emma McGuire, associated with Claire, taught them both racing techniques and encouraged Mo to enter the Palms-To-Pines race with Nina Laughbaum as her co-pilot.  Dan flew the 5th Annual Jim Hicklin Air Race with Juanita Wilson’s husband, Charles.  Racing helped to sharpen their skills and they both earned their instrument ratings and commercial licenses.

 

They have taken several long cross-country flights.  In their Cherokee 180, they flew to the Florida Keys and circumnavigated Mexico and many trips to Baja.  After selling their 180, they bought half interest in a Cherokee Arrow.  In the arrow, they continued flying in Baja and the western states, including Oregon.  Moving to Truckee in 1987, they took the Arrow and flew to Oshkosh with several planes from there.  After selling the Arrow, they rented a C-182 and a Mooney.  Then, needing a new challenge, they bought a taildragger, Maule Mx7-235.  Back to Baja, a natural, they flew to Punta Pescadero, Muleje, San Francisquito and San Luis Gonzaga.  This year they made a four week trip around the U.S.A. visiting 30 states, camping and staying in hotels.

 

Maureen has flown two Air Race Classics, Angle Derby, Baja Air Race, Fresno 400, Salinas His and Hers and numerous Palms-to-Pines races.  She has been a member of the Palms Chapter, the Orange County Chapter and is currently a member and Treasurer of the Lake Tahoe 99s, member of the Truckee Tahoe Airmen’s Association and Broker/Owner of Mountain Resort Properties in Truckee.
